Campos Do Jordao vs Charlottesville, Va Climate & Distance Between

Usa flag
  • The distance between Campos Do Jordao, Brazil and Charlottesville, Va, Usa is approximately 7,588 km or 4,715 mi.
  • To reach Campos Do Jordao in this distance one would set out from Charlottesville, Va bearing 147.4° or SSE and follow the great circles arc to approach Campos Do Jordao bearing 152.6° or SSE .
  • Campos Do Jordao has a subtropical highland climate with no dry season (Cfb) whereas Charlottesville, Va has a humid subtropical climate (Cfa).
  • Both are in or near the warm temperate moist forest biome.
  • The average annual temperature is 0.2 °C (0.4°F) cooler.
  • Average monthly temperatures vary by 10 °C (18°F) less in Campos Do Jordao. The continentality subtype is truly oceanic as opposed to subcontinental.
  • Total annual precipitation averages 582 mm (22.9 in) more which is equivalent to 582 l/m² (14.28 US gal/ft²) or 5,820,000 l/ha (622,197 US gal/ac) more. About 1 1/2 as much.
  • The altitude of the sun at midday is overall 14.3° higher in Campos Do Jordao than in Charlottesville, Va.
